What Are the Best Vitamins for Mental Performance?
Certain vitamins are particularly beneficial for enhancing mental performance by supporting cognitive function, memory, and concentration. Vitamin B12 is one of the most important vitamins for brain health. It plays a crucial role in maintaining the myelin sheath, which protects nerve fibers and enhances neural communication. A study published in Neuroscience Letters (2020) found that adequate B12 levels are associated with improved memory, focus, and overall cognitive function.
Vitamin B6 supports neurotransmitter synthesis, including serotonin, dopamine, and GABA, which are essential for mood regulation and cognitive processes. Research in Nutritional Neuroscience (2019) indicated that B6 supplementation can improve cognitive performance, particularly in tasks requiring executive function and working memory.
Vitamin D is also essential for cognitive health, as it regulates brain development and function. A 2019 study in The American Journal of Psychiatry found that individuals with higher vitamin D levels had better cognitive performance, including improved attention and processing speed.
Omega-3 fatty acids, while not a vitamin, are also crucial for mental performance. They support brain structure and function, particularly in the areas of memory and learning. A study in Frontiers in Aging Neuroscience (2020) found that omega-3 supplementation improved cognitive function and reduced the risk of cognitive decline.
Conclusion: Vitamins B12, B6, and D, along with omega-3 fatty acids, are essential for enhancing mental performance. They support cognitive function, memory, and concentration, making them vital for maintaining optimal brain health.
How Do Vitamins Support Detoxification Processes?
Vitamins play a significant role in supporting the body’s detoxification processes by aiding the liver in breaking down toxins and neutralizing free radicals. Vitamin C is one of the most important vitamins for detoxification. It acts as an antioxidant, protecting cells from oxidative damage caused by toxins and free radicals. It also supports the production of glutathione, a critical antioxidant in the liver that aids in detoxification. A study in The Journal of Clinical Pharmacology (2019) found that vitamin C supplementation enhances the body’s ability to detoxify harmful substances.
B vitamins, particularly B6, B9 (folate), and B12, are essential for the liver's detoxification processes, especially in the methylation pathway, which helps neutralize and eliminate toxins from the body. Research in Molecular Nutrition & Food Research (2020) highlighted that adequate levels of these B vitamins are crucial for efficient detoxification and reducing the toxic load on the liver.
Vitamin E also supports detoxification by protecting liver cells from oxidative stress and enhancing the liver's ability to process and eliminate toxins. A study in Toxicology Reports (2019) indicated that vitamin E supplementation could reduce liver damage caused by exposure to toxins and improve overall liver function.
Conclusion: Vitamins C, B6, B9, B12, and E are essential for supporting the body’s detoxification processes. They help neutralize toxins, protect against oxidative stress, and enhance liver function, making them vital for maintaining a healthy detoxification system.
Can Vitamins Help with Skin Redness?
Yes, certain vitamins can help reduce skin redness by soothing inflammation, strengthening the skin barrier, and promoting healing. Vitamin C is highly effective in reducing skin redness due to its anti-inflammatory and antioxidant properties. It helps repair damaged skin cells and reduce the appearance of redness caused by conditions like rosacea and acne. A study in The Journal of Clinical and Aesthetic Dermatology (2020) found that topical application of vitamin C significantly reduced redness and improved overall skin tone.
Vitamin E is another important nutrient for reducing skin redness. It acts as an anti-inflammatory agent, soothing irritated skin and reducing redness. Research in Clinical, Cosmetic and Investigational Dermatology (2019) indicated that vitamin E could help calm red, inflamed skin, especially when used in conjunction with vitamin C.
Vitamin D also plays a role in reducing skin redness, particularly in conditions like psoriasis. It modulates the immune response and reduces the inflammatory processes that cause redness and irritation. A study in The British Journal of Dermatology (2019) suggested that vitamin D supplementation could help reduce the severity of psoriasis and associated redness.
Conclusion: Vitamins C, E, and D are effective in reducing skin redness by soothing inflammation, strengthening the skin barrier, and promoting healing. These vitamins are beneficial for individuals dealing with skin conditions that cause redness and irritation.
